# CVE-2025-4008

## Summary

- **CVE ID:** CVE-2025-4008
- **Severity:** HIGH
- **CVSS Score:** 8.7 (CVSS:4.0/AV:A/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:N/VC:H/VI:H/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N)
- **CWE:** CWE-77, CWE-306
- **Published:** May 21, 2025
- **Last Modified:** Feb 26, 2026

## Description

The Meteobridge web interface let meteobridge administrator manage their weather station data collection and administer their meteobridge system through a web application written in CGI shell scripts and C.

This web interface exposes an endpoint that is vulnerable to command injection.

Remote unauthenticated attackers can gain arbitrary command execution with elevated privileges ( root ) on affected devices.
